Livemax Resort Kawamata Onsen Reopens January 30, 2026
Livemax Resort Kawamata Onsen will reopen on January 30, 2026, as the 200th property operated by Livemax Corporation (Headquarters: Minato-ku, Tokyo; President: Akira Ariyama). Located in the pristine headwaters of the Kinugawa River, this renowned hidden hot spring destination was previously known as Kawamata Onsen "Kura."
Embraced by the untouched nature of the Kinugawa River's source region, the resort offers natural hot spring baths with flowing spring water, five outdoor baths overlooking the valley scenery, and kaiseki cuisine featuring abundant seasonal local ingredients. Dining
Kaiseki cuisine will be served at the on-site restaurant. In addition to the standard kaiseki course, upgraded plans featuring Tochigi wagyu beef, crab, and tiger pufferfish are available.

About Livemax Corporation
Livemax Hotels & Resorts operates 200 locations nationwide, making it one of Japan's largest directly-managed hotel brands. Under the theme "Resorts Made More Accessible," the brand offers diverse accommodation experiences including natural hot springs, rooms with open-air baths, and buffet-style dining.
